The way I understand it is (unsurprisingly) related to user data in extensions. PostGIS maintains a table of user attributes related to their types, if I've understood correctly. Things that won't fit in the typmod, that will be different depending on the columns or some other environment meta-data, and that will have consequences on the meaning and running of user queries. Ok, that's not that more precise, but that's a typmod which does not fit in 32 bits so is saved away in some PostGIS table and referred to from the main storage.
